SWIMMING SAFE WITH KIDS SMART

Get ready for some fun in the sun! Our Kids Smart swimming field trips are every Monday. Don't forget to send your child with their swimsuit under their daily clothes, a towel, and an additional change of clothes if needed.

IMPORTANT INFORMATION:

Due to the nation's lifeguard shortage, some pools catering to younger non-swimmers may be unavailable, thus limiting lendable life jackets. Kid SmART highly recommends purchasing your child/ren their own life jacket in order to safely participate all day long! Floaties and water wings are not allowed to be worn. 

 

Swimmers Abilities:

Kids SmART Directors will speak to the parents and guardians regarding their child/rens swimming ability before attending the field trip. A child's testimony of their own swimming abilities will not be considered.

​

Swimming Tests: 

Kids SmART Directors are not qualified to provide swimming tests for children to participate in specific pool attractions (slides, rock walls, diving boards). A qualified county lifeguard (if available) will determine if your child's swimming ability allows them to participate in those extra attractions. 

​

Non-Swimmers: Children who cannot swim will receive a red wristband for staff indication. Non-swimmers will only be allowed in areas limited to 1.35 m or have a guarded zero-depth entry. If the pool facilities are not equipped to provide a safe swimming environment for non-swimmers, life jackets must be worn at all times. Floaties/Water wings are not allowed. 

​

Pool Sunscreening/Rest Time: Kids SmART requires children to rest and receive another sunscreen application (outdoor pools) every hour.

​

Pool Toys: Kids SmART prohibits children from bringing pool toys from home (water guns, pool floats ,etc.)
